What is a 20' Shipping Container?
A 20' 20ft Shipping Container New container, often described as a "twenty-foot container," determines approximately 20 feet in length, 8 feet in width, and 8.5 feet in height. This standard container Size Of 20ft Container can be utilized for both transporting items and offering storage space. Typically made from corten steel, these containers are robust sufficient to hold up against extreme ecological conditions.
Key Specifications
Here are some essential requirements of a standard 20' shipping container:
SpecificationMeasurementLength20 feet (6.1 meters)Width8 feet (2.44 meters)Height8.5 feet (2.59 meters)Maximum Gross Weight24,000 lbs (10,886 kg)Tare Weight4,800 pounds (2,177 kg)Volume1,172 cubic feet (33.2 cubic meters)Applications of 20' Shipping Containers
The adaptability of 20' shipping containers permits them to serve a wide variety of functions across various industries. Below are some applications:
1. Storage Solutions
One of the most typical usages of 20' shipping containers is as protected storage units. Their durable construction makes them an ideal option for both personal and business storage.
2. Mobile Offices
Business have started repurposing 20' containers into mobile office areas, supplying an affordable and resilient service for on-site administrative jobs.
3. Pop-Up Shops
Business owners use 20' containers to produce pop-up shops or food stalls, profiting from the container's mobility and entertainment area.
4. Housing
With the tiny home movement rising, many individuals have actually transformed 20' shipping containers into habitable areas, showcasing ingenious styles that make the most of area and performance.
5. Workshops
DIY enthusiasts and craftsmen employ these containers as workshops, providing a designated space for their creative jobs.
6. Disaster Relief
In times of requirement, 20' shipping containers can act as momentary shelters, medical centers, or storage for essential supplies throughout catastrophe relief efforts.

Considerations When Purchasing a 20' Shipping Container
Before purchasing a 20' shipping container, prospective purchasers need to think about the list below factors:
1. Condition
Shipping containers come in different conditions: new (one-trip), utilized, or reconditioned.
2. Personalization
Numerous business offer customization options, consisting of insulation, ventilation, and electrical wiring.
3. Delivery Costs
If purchasing a container remotely, potential purchasers need to consider delivery expenses, which can vary considerably based on location.
4. Regional Regulations
Buyers need to check local zoning laws and policies that might affect the positioning or conversion of shipping containers.
5. Size Requirements
While 20' containers are flexible, it's important to consider if additional area may be required in the future.
